- Hyperglycemic hyperosmolar nonketotic syndrome (HHNS or HHS) nursing diabetes & pathophysiology NCLEX review on endocrine disorders of the body. HHNS vs DKA are two complications of diabetes mellitus. HHNS presents with extreme hyperglycemia (blood glucose greater than 600 mg/dL) and dehyrdation. Ketones and acidosis are not present in this condition as with diabetic ketoacidosis. The hyperglycemia hyperosmolar state can lead to a coma and even death if not treated promptly. HHNS treatment includes intravenous fluids, insulin therapy,and electrolyte replacement. This video will highlight the patho, causes, signs and symptoms, and nursing interventions for HHS. If HHNS is a complication of Type II (i.e. have insulin resistance) why would you administer IV insulin in HHNS patient's where their tissues do not recognize / be able to utilize the insulin?
Great question! The main reason HHNS is so severe on the body is because of dehydration. So, really when you correct the dehydration by giving fluids this will cause the body to respond more appropriately to the insulin you will give them....because remember there is an extremely HIGH glucose level in HHNS. Therefore, insulin isn't the only thing that will help this condition but fluids will as well....it will all work together. The insulin will help take the glucose into the cell to be used.
